Jack Weber, a man who equates happiness with wealth and status, experiences a profound shift in perspective after hiring housekeeper L. J. Williams. As they become targets of a stalker, Jack's life is turned upside down. L. J.'s simplicity and faith challenge Jack's beliefs, prompting him to reconsider his values. M. J. Owen offers a fresh take on contemporary Christian fiction, exploring themes of manipulation, faith, and the true meaning of happiness without being preachy.
